Strategic Architecture Foundations for Amazon-Scale Performance

Foresight and accuracy in architectural planning are required to build an application that would be able to handle large volumes of traffic and complex business processes. Some of the core strategies that result in a strong assurance of robust scalable app development include:

API-First Design Paradigm: The Foundation of Modern Commerce

Design with an Application Programming Interface (API) at the heart of your ecommerce app gives you unmatched agility for expansion down the line. In practical terms, it means that every single operation- be it fetching products or managing orders- is available through a clean and well-defined API structure.

Actionable Takeaway : List all your existing business processes and note down which ones will need API endpoints. Write an API specification document before starting development so that nothing is left out.

This allows for headless commerce to swap out front-end experiences-whether Web, mobile app, or IoT device-without touching any of the logic on the back end. It also makes other future marketplace app development initiatives and strategic partnership plans easy with less technical overhead.

A report from TechValidate indicated that companies which adopted API-first architectures realized a 67% average reduction in integration time compared to using a monolithic approach (Enterprise Integration Study, 2024).

Microservices Architecture: Scaling Components Independently

Break your app down to tiny, separate services that would handle just one business capability (perhaps inventory, payments, or customer profile) at a time. This effectively eliminates the bottlenecks brought about by monolithic systems in most traditional ecommerce platforms.

Actionable Takeaway : Identify the top 5 business functions that are critical to the operation of your business and build them as independent microservices. Begin with user authentication followed by product catalog, inventory management, payment processing, and order fulfillment.

If the inventory service gets a load during the flash sales, it can scale independently and does not require scaling of other parts of the application. This level of modularity allows various development teams to work on different pieces at once, reducing time-to-market for added features by making cycles much faster.

Top mobile app architecture consultants say that microservices help businesses maintain 99.9% uptime during peak traffic events—an imperative aspect to preserve revenue in high-volume sales periods.

Cloud-First Implementation: Infrastructure That Expands With Your Needs

Using cloud services such as AWS, Azure, or Google Cloud Platform isn’t just an option anymore it’s essential for professional enterprise mobile app development. Their flexible setup provides immediate capacity adjustment, strong security measures, and worldwide reach that old-school hosting can’t offer.

Actionable Takeaway : Implement an auto-scaling group that will add more resources if traffic increases by 50% or more, in your cloud setup within the first month of deployment.

Dockerization and Kubernetes orchestration is the sine qua non for effective deployment and management of microservices inside cloud environments. It is this setup that gives real scalability at the level of traffic handling without degradation in performance, even on the level of Amazon.

Database Strategy: Optimizing for Scale and Performance

When the correct database solution is selected for different data types and a horizontal scaling mechanism is ensured, then it will not allow data access to become the critical choke point during high traffic periods.

Actionable Takeaway : Implement database sharding of your product catalog and order history tables. Set up read replicas in at least two geographic regions. Watch query response times fall by 40-60%.

PostgreSQL is a relational database, and relational databases perform very well for structured data such as orders or customer information. The NoSQL solution, MongoDB performs very well with unstructured data that might include user sessions, product catalogs, or behavioral analytics.

Common Development Mistakes That Destroy Scaling

The path to large-scale ecommerce application development is fraught with many possible mistakes that can destroy even the best-funded projects. Knowing them makes it possible for developers and stakeholders to avoid falling into them.

Technical Complexity Underestimation

One very risky misconception or fallacy is to look at custom development as mere reproduction of what the platform already offers, but with enhanced performance. The real-time synchronization challenges of multi-channel inventory, complex challenges regarding tax calculations across different jurisdictions, and seamless integrations with third-party services can never be fully appreciated until one has moved off a templated platform.

Actionable Takeaway : Go technical for every major feature, including edge cases and error handling scenarios. Add 30% more development time for unforeseen complexity.

This miscalculation often results in delayed projects, added costs, and less than perfect functioning which defeats the whole purpose of custom development investment.

Neglect of Performance Testing: The Silent Revenue Killer

No matter how pretty it looks, if it can’t process transactions at normal load levels then it isn’t worth much. Without comprehensive load testing and stress testing from the very beginning of development, applications that appear solid can collapse when put to the test during crucial business moments (most often during peak sales periods or viral marketing campaigns).

Actionable Takeaway : Set up performance benchmarks now. Page load times should be under 3 seconds; API response times should be below 500ms; demonstrate the ability to handle 10x your current traffic volume without degradation.

A one-second delay in page load time results in a 7% loss in conversions. Three-second delays see 53% of mobile users leave the site entirely. (Google Performance Studies, 2024).

API Management Oversights That Cripple Integration

An API-first approach can lead to great benefits but without the right governance, it often leads to integration nightmares due to poor documentation, inconsistent versioning practices, and inadequate authentication protocols. This mess will not just haunt your own development teams; it will also affect any external partners trying to integrate with your systems.

Takeaway : Define comprehensive API documentation using Swagger or Postman tools and a clear versioning protocol. Write automated test suites for all API endpoints before going live with them.

Such negligence grows especially problematic when connecting with different third-party services or putting marketplace integration features that need to use dependable, nicely documented APIs.

Cutting-Edge Technology Stack for High-Performance Ecommerce Applications

The modern technological environment has robust tools meant particularly for building high-performing ecommerce applications that can stand on par with industry behemoths like Amazon.

Frontend Development Technologies

React, Angular, and Vue.js are the primary choices when thinking of dynamic interfaces that shall work responsively as well as provide a great experience on all device types. They enable how component-based development patterns may lead to maintainable and scalable frontend architectures.

Where businesses require cross platform mobile development capabilities, the best hybrid framework is React Native. It provides the closest balance between native performance and development efficiency with the ability to keep a single codebase but still deliver some of the platform-specific user experiences.

Backend Development Options

Node.js with Express.js or NestJS delivers great speed for back-end work in JavaScript. On the other hand, teams that like Python’s large library can use strong options such as Django or Flask from the Python group. Ruby on Rails is still loved by many for quick testing and building basic forms.

The choice should focus on what the project needs right now, who is already good at doing it in the team, and help from a big group over time instead of using popular tech trends that might not fit business goals.

Database and Infrastructure Components

PostgreSQL and MySQL remain very stable options for storing relational data with full ACID support and mature scaling mechanisms. For NoSQL needs, there’s MongoDB with flexible document storage and Redis offering blazing fast in-memory caching which boosts application response times.

Actionable Takeaway : Use Redis caching for all frequently read data, e.g. product catalog and user sessions. This one simple optimization can reduce load on the database by 60-80% and also makes page load times much faster.

Jenkins, GitLab CI/CD, and GitHub Actions will then enable uninterrupted integration and delivery pipelines that require very minimal manual interventions to ensure fast and reliable releases. Prometheus and Grafana will relay real-time performance metrics about the application and system health.

Implementation Roadmap: From Concept to Launch

Begin e-commerce app development with a well-structured, multi-phased approach that has been tried and tested over several enterprise implementations to work successfully. This methodology transforms the business from being an operational bottleneck to smooth, scalable operations.

Phase 1: Strategic Discovery and Technical Planning

Requirement Elicitation and Business Process Mapping

Hold detailed sessions to clearly define exact business goals, current challenges, the nature of the target audience, and expected features. Map out existing processes and spot areas where automation can jump in to make things more efficient.

Actionable Takeaway : Write down every manual step in your business operations as they are now. Note which ones can be automated with custom development, starting with those that take up most staff time or cause customer friction.

Assess technical feasibility, define resources realistically, and choose the technology stack based on scalability as well as performance plus security and maintenance in the long run.

Phase 2: User Experience Design and Prototyping

Study users’ actions, likes, dislikes, problems as well as what they expect to create easy user paths that increase conversions and decrease drop-off. This study step has a direct effect on keeping users for a long time and making money over time.

Write comprehensive documentation of all APIs. Include endpoints, formats for requests and responses, the method of authentication, and protocols on errors. It will turn out to be very important documentation that will make the integration of a marketplace and any third-party service smooth.

Actionable Takeaway : Develop prototypes that are interactive using tools such as Figma or Adobe XD prior to starting development. Have actual users test these prototypes therefore identifying usability issues at a time when it is feasible to effect changes.

Phase 3: Agile Development and Iteration

Use agile methodologies, either Scrum or Kanban, to support iterative development in which flexibility is preserved and continuous feedback from stakeholders is maintained. Prioritize the basic functionalities to make an MVP that is strong and viable within the shortest time possible.

Strategic Third-Party Integration

Integrate all necessary service providers, such as payment gateways, shipping service providers, CRM systems, analytics platforms, possibly other marketplaces. All integrations have to follow API specifications and security measures.

John Martinez, CTO of ScaleCommerce Solutions, says, “The most successful custom ecommerce builds prioritize integration architecture from day one. Businesses that retrofit integrations later spend 40% more time and budget compared to those who plan comprehensively upfront.”

Phase 4: Comprehensive Testing and Deployment Strategy

Multi-Layered Testing Protocols

Apply diverse testing methods such as unit tests of single components, integration tests for interacting services, system tests on the complete functionality, user acceptance test-require real stakeholders to use the system, security testing-test for vulnerabilities,and major load testing-understand performance at extreme loads.

Actionable Takeaway : Set up automated pipelines that will test your code every time you commit it to the repository. This keeps bugs out of production and preserves code quality as the team grows.

Rigorous security auditing through automated tools and manual penetration testing vulnerability not only ensures that the applications are fortified but also ensures that they comply with the relevant industry standards. Some of these standards include PCI DSS, GDPR, and CCPA.

Phase 5: Launch and Continuous Optimization

Implement end-to-end monitoring solutions for application performance metrics that may include page load times, error rates, conversion funnels-all the way down to user behavior patterns. Data of this sort enables informed optimizations that impact revenue directly through improved user satisfaction.

Iterative Enhancement Strategy

Plan regular updates, feature enhancements, and bug fixing based on monitoring data and user feedback as a commitment to continuous improvement that will ensure the platform does not stagnate and will continue to drive online store growth.

Take a setup of auto-initiated signals for major performance indicators like the time it takes for pages to load going beyond 3 seconds, error rates rising above 1%, or conversion rates falling below their historical averages. Respond to these signals within a day.
